Remote code execution via deeplink transport mismatch
Published Jan 16, 2026 · Updated Jan 16, 2026
Code injection in Open Agent Platform Dive before 0.13.0 allows remote attackers to execute local commands through a crafted deeplink. The App.tsx deeplink handler requests confirmation only for stdio transport, while non-stdio configs may retain command or args that the backend passes to asyncio.create_subprocess_exec. Exploitation requires a user to open the link in a browser and allow Dive to launch, after which commands run with the victim's local privileges.
